I have an Entity Framework working with a SQL database. A Web Forms application is currently communicating directly with the Entity Framework model from code behind. I have been tasked with creating a 'middle layer' Business Logic Layer to sit between the UI and DAL (EF).
I have come up with the below for the Person entity. I am looking for advice on ways to improve this structure so I can propagate it throughout the entire project.
The properties for person are the same as the Entity Framework model, all I do is call the conversion methods when I need to convert between the two.
using BLL.Members;
using DAL;
using System;
using System.Collections.Generic;
using System.Data.Entity.Validation;
using System.Diagnostics;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
namespace BLL.People
{
public class Person
{
public int ID { get; set; }
public string Username { get; set; }
public string Password { get; set; }
public string Salt { get; set; }
public string PasswordKey { get; set; }
public DateTime? Expiry { get; set; }
public string Firstname { get; set; }
public string Surname { get; set; }
public string FullName { get; set; }
public string EmailAddress { get; set; }
public AccountStatus AccountStatus { get; set; }
public DateTime DateCreated { get; set; }
private int CreatedBy { get; set; }
private DateTime LastUpdated { get; set; }
private int LastUpdateBy { get; set; }
public Member Member { get; set; }
private ProjectEntities _context = null;
protected ProjectEntities context
{
get
{
if (_context == null)
_context = new ProjectEntities();
return _context;
}
}
#region Translation
/// <summary>
/// Translates a DAL.Person to BLL.Person
/// </summary>
/// <param name="_person"></param>
/// <returns></returns>
private static Person TranslateEntityToBLLPerson(DAL.Person _person)
{
Person per = new Person();
per.ID = _person.ID;
per.Username = _person.Username;
per.Password = _person.Password;
per.Salt = _person.Salt;
per.PasswordKey = _person.PasswordKey;
per.Expiry = (_person.Expiry == null) ? per.Expiry = null : per.Expiry = _person.Expiry;
per.Firstname = _person.Firstname;
per.Surname = _person.Surname;
per.FullName = _person.FullName;
per.EmailAddress = _person.EmailAddress;
per.AccountStatus = (AccountStatus)_person.AccountStatus;
per.DateCreated = _person.DateCreated;
per.CreatedBy = _person.CreatedBy;
per.LastUpdated = _person.LastUpdated;
per.LastUpdateBy = _person.LastUpdateBy;
per.Member = Member.TranslateEntityToBLLMember(_person.People_Members);
return per;
}
/// <summary>
/// Translates a BLL.Person to DAL.Person
/// </summary>
/// <param name="per"></param>
/// <returns></returns>
private static DAL.Person TranslateBLLPersonToEntity(Person per)
{
DAL.Person _person = new DAL.Person();
_person.ID = per.ID;
_person.Username = per.Username;
_person.Password = per.Password;
_person.Salt = per.Salt;
_person.PasswordKey = per.PasswordKey;
_person.Expiry = (per.Expiry == null) ? _person.Expiry = null : _person.Expiry = _person.Expiry;
_person.Firstname = per.Firstname;
_person.Surname = per.Surname;
_person.FullName = per.FullName;
_person.EmailAddress = per.EmailAddress;
_person.AccountStatus = Convert.ToInt32(per.AccountStatus);
_person.DateCreated = per.DateCreated;
_person.CreatedBy = per.CreatedBy;
_person.LastUpdated = per.LastUpdated;
_person.LastUpdateBy = per.LastUpdateBy;
return _person;
}
#endregion
/// <summary>
/// Adds a new person to the database
/// </summary>
/// <param name="_person"></param>
/// <returns></returns>
public bool addNewPerson(Person _updateBy)
{
DAL.Person newPer = TranslateBLLPersonToEntity(this);
newPer.DateCreated = DateTime.Now;
newPer.CreatedBy = _updateBy.ID;
newPer.LastUpdateBy = _updateBy.ID;
newPer.LastUpdated = DateTime.Now;
context.Entry(newPer).State = System.Data.Entity.EntityState.Added;
try
{
context.SaveChanges();
return true;
}
catch (DbEntityValidationException ex)
{
foreach (var validationErrors in ex.EntityValidationErrors)
{
foreach (var validationError in validationErrors.ValidationErrors)
{
Trace.TraceInformation("Property: {0} Error: {1}", validationError.PropertyName, validationError.ErrorMessage);
}
}
return false;
}
}
/// <summary>
/// Updates a person
/// </summary>
/// <param name="_person"></param>
/// <returns></returns>
public bool updatePerson(Person _updateBy)
{
DAL.Person updatePer = TranslateBLLPersonToEntity(this);
updatePer.LastUpdated = DateTime.Now;
updatePer.LastUpdateBy = _updateBy.ID;
context.Entry(updatePer).State = System.Data.Entity.EntityState.Modified;
try
{
context.SaveChanges();
}
catch (DbEntityValidationException ex)
{
foreach (var validationErrors in ex.EntityValidationErrors)
{
foreach (var validationError in validationErrors.ValidationErrors)
{
Trace.TraceInformation("Property: {0} Error: {1}", validationError.PropertyName, validationError.ErrorMessage);
}
}
}
return true;
}
/// <summary>
/// Retrieve a person by ID
/// </summary>
/// <param name="id"></param>
/// <returns></returns>
public static Person fromID(int id)
{
ProjectEntities context = new ProjectEntities();
DAL.Person per = context.People.FirstOrDefault(p => p.ID == id);
if (per != null)
return TranslateEntityToBLLPerson(per);
else
return null;
}
/// <summary>
///
/// </summary>
/// <param name="email"></param>
/// <returns></returns>
public static Person fromEmail(string email)
{
ProjectEntities context = new ProjectEntities();
DAL.Person per = context.People.FirstOrDefault(p => p.EmailAddress == email);
if (per != null)
return TranslateEntityToBLLPerson(per);
else
return null;
}
public bool resetPassword(string _newPassword)
{
var crypto = new SimpleCrypto.PBKDF2();
this.Password = crypto.Compute(_newPassword);
this.Salt = crypto.Salt;
try
{
updatePerson(this);
return true;
}
catch (Exception ex)
{
return false;
}
}
/// <summary>
/// Logs in the user
/// </summary>
/// <param name="_username"></param>
/// <param name="_password"></param>
/// <returns></returns>
public static Person loginPerson(string _username, string _password)
{
ProjectEntities context = new ProjectEntities();
//Initilize the SimpleCrypto
var crypto = new SimpleCrypto.PBKDF2();
//Find the user by the username entered
Person u = TranslateEntityToBLLPerson(context.People.AsNoTracking().FirstOrDefault(p => p.Username == _username));
//If the user exists
if (u != null)
{
//check the account status
if (u.AccountStatus == AccountStatus.PendingEmailVer)
{
//The credentials are not valid, display this to the user
return null;
}
else
{
//Compare the users actual password to an encrypted version of what was entered
if (u.Password == crypto.Compute(_password, u.Salt))
{
u.LastUpdated = DateTime.Now;
u.LastUpdateBy = u.ID;
u.updatePerson(u);
return u;
}
else
{
return null;
}
}
}
else
{
return null;
}
}
}
}
